Sharaxaada Alaabta
5052 Usha aluminiumku waa taxane AL-Mg, kaas oo ah aluminium ka-hortagga miridhku inta badan la isticmaalo.Alaabtaani waxay leedahay awood sare, gaar ahaan iska caabinta daalka: caabbinta sare iyo caabbinta daxalka, mana lagu xoojin karo daaweynta kulaylka.Balaasti wanaagsan, caag hooseeya inta lagu jiro adkaynta shaqada qabow, iska caabin daxalka wanaagsan, alxanka wanaagsan, makiinadaha liidata, iyo la sixi karo.5052 ulo aluminium ah ayaa inta badan loo isticmaalaa qaybo yaryar oo u baahan caag sare iyo alxan wanaagsan, waxayna ka shaqeeyaan dareeraha ama warbaahinta gaaska, sida sanduuqyada boostada, shidaalka ama saliidda saliidda, weelasha dareeraha kala duwan iyo qaybo kale oo yaryar oo lagu sameeyay sawir qoto dheer.Qaybaha la raray: Xargaha waxaa loo isticmaalaa in lagu sameeyo rivets.Waxa kale oo si caadi ah loo isticmaalaa qaybaha birta ah ee gaadiidka iyo maraakiibta, qalabka, xadhkaha laambada waddooyinka iyo rivets, alaabta qalabka, xidhmooyin koronto, iwm.
5083 Usha aluminiumka ah waxaa iska leh Al-Mg-Si alloy, kaas oo si weyn loo isticmaalo, gaar ahaan warshadaha dhismaha ma samayn karaan la'aanteed daawaha, waana daawaha ugu rajo.Iska caabin daxalka wanaagsan, alxanka wanaagsan, shaqaynta qabow wanaagsan, iyo xoog dhexdhexaad ah.Cunsurka ugu muhiimsan ee 5083 waa magnesium, kaas oo leh qaab-dhismeed wanaagsan, iska caabin daxalka, alxanka, iyo xoog dhexdhexaad ah.Alaabooyinka qalabka, meelaha korontada ku xiran, iwm.
Halabuurka kiimikada iyo sifooyinka farsamada ee 5052 usha aluminium
Al | Si | Cu | Mg | Zn | Mn | Cr | Fe |
Gunnada | ≤0.25 | ≤0.10 | 2.2 ~ 2.8 | ≤0.10 | ≤0.10 | 0.15 ilaa 0.35 | ≤0.40 |
Xoog xajin (σb) | 170-305MPa |
Xoog dhalid shuruudaysan | σ0.2 (MPa) ≥65 |
Unugyada laastikada (E) | 69.3-70.7Gpa |
Heerkulka xajinta | 345°C. |
Halabuurka kiimikada iyo sifooyinka farsamada ee 5083 usha aluminium
Al | Si | Cu | Mg | Zn | Mn | Cr | Fe | Ti |
Gunnada | 0.4 | 0.1 | 4.0--4.9 | 0.25 | 0.40--0.10 | 0.05--0.25 | 0.4 | 0.15 |
Xoogga xajinta σb (MPa) | 110-136 |
Kordhinta δ10 (%) | ≥20 |
Heerkulka xajinta | 415°C. |
Awood-soo-saarka σs (MPa) | ≥110 |
